Playing with a ball ... WebShould your puppy get too rambunctious whilst playing with such a balanced adult dog, they will correct them. In this way, your puppy learns healthy playing habits that will benefit them for life. 3. Lack Of Early Socialisation. Another common cause for playing too aggressively is lack of early socialisation.

WebLip damage from picking or biting can be a sign of dermatillomania. ... Arms: Fingers, hands and forearms. Legs: Thighs, calves, feet and toes. ... Multiple attempts to stop skin picking or to do it less often. Negative impact on various aspects of your life, including your work or social life, because of shame, embarrassment or other similar ...
